Dhaulagiri Circuit

The Dhaulagiri Circuit Trek is one of Nepal’s most thrilling and remote trekking routes, offering an unforgettable experience for adventure seekers. It circles Mount Dhaulagiri (8,167 meters), the seventh-highest peak in the world, passing through rugged landscapes, deep gorges, and high mountain passes. Unlike more commercialized treks, this route remains less crowded, allowing trekkers to immerse themselves in the untouched beauty of the Himalayas. Along the way, you’ll witness breathtaking views of snow-capped peaks, including Annapurna, Machapuchare, Himchuli, and Manaslu, making it a paradise for photographers and nature lovers.

About Dhaulagiri Circuit

This trek is considered one of Nepal’s most challenging due to its high altitude, steep climbs, and unpredictable weather. Trekkers must cross French Pass (5,360 meters) and Dhampus Pass (5,258 meters), both of which require physical endurance and proper acclimatization. The route also takes you through the Hidden Valley, a stunning alpine wilderness surrounded by towering peaks. The changing landscapes—ranging from lush forests and terraced fields to barren, icy terrain—make the journey visually spectacular. Because of its difficulty, the trek is best suited for experienced hikers who are comfortable with high-altitude trekking and camping in extreme conditions.

One of the most fascinating aspects of the Dhaulagiri Circuit Trek is its cultural richness. The region is home to diverse ethnic communities, including the Magar, Gurung, and Thakali people, known for their warm hospitality and vibrant traditions. As you pass through small villages, you’ll get a glimpse into their way of life, from traditional stone houses to monasteries adorned with prayer flags. Trekkers can also experience authentic Nepali cuisine, including dal bhat (lentil soup with rice), yak cheese, and momos (dumplings). These cultural encounters make the trek even more special, blending adventure with meaningful human connections.

Unlike the well-established Annapurna and Everest treks, the Dhaulagiri Circuit is remote and self-sufficient, meaning trekkers must carry their own supplies or rely on a fully organized expedition with guides and porters. Homestay are available in the lower regions, but as you ascend, camping becomes necessary. The best time to trek is spring (March-May) and autumn (September-November), when the weather is stable, and the views are crystal clear. Proper preparation, including high-altitude training, proper gear, and a knowledgeable guide, is essential for a safe and enjoyable journey.
